Marine artificial upwelling, problematic climate solution slow to advance
Artificial upwelling is a geoengineering climate solution with a long history. The concept: mimic natural ocean upwelling by pumping cold, nutrient-rich seawater up from ocean depths via pipes to the surface. There it can cause a growth surge in CO2-absorbing plankton, nourishing aquaculture and tackling climate change.
